    I have 480 3 phase with a step down to 208/110 single phase. I'm working on replacing that transformer with a 240/120 single phase. I do everything from ornamental ironwork to heavy equipment repair. Stainless, mild steel and aluminum are mainly all I do, but every now and then a cast iron or cast aluminum piece will come through the door. I have looked at the 250ex and 315lx models and am going from there.

    The Digital 325 EXT is available in 480. The 315LX is available special order in 480V 3 phase. The PowerMTS 400 is equipped with 240V 1 phase/480V 3 phase switch.
